1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
use super::ToTriMesh;
use crate::procedural::TriMesh;
use crate::shape::Triangle;
use simba::scalar::RealField;

impl<N: RealField> ToTriMesh<N> for Triangle<N> {
    type DiscretizationParameter = ();

    fn to_trimesh(&self, _: ()) -> TriMesh<N> {
        TriMesh::new(vec![self.a, self.b, self.c], None, None, None)
    }
}